• Introduction to Disability Ethics
• Understanding Disability Rights
• Ethical Considerations in Disability Services
• Intersectionality and Disability
• Ethical Decision Making in Disability Advocacy
• Disability and Social Justice
• Legal and Policy Issues in Disability Ethics
• Ethical Issues in Disability Research
• Disability Rights and Bioethics
• Professional Ethics in Disability Services

Key factsQfqual listed Disability Ethics certification is designed to provide learners with a comprehensive understanding of ethical considerations in the context of disabilities. The course covers topics such as autonomy, justice, beneficence, and non-maleficence as they relate to individuals with disabilities. Participants will learn how to navigate complex ethical dilemmas and make informed decisions that uphold the rights and well-being of people with disabilities.
